I’ve been working on this for some time now and I can’t figure out what I’m doing wrong. I hope someone here can help.
I’m trying to get hover events to work when I mouse over an Svg item that’s in a QGraphicsScene. Here’s the code that I’ve been playing with.
#!/usr/bin/python
import sys
from PyQt4.QtGui import *
from PyQt4.QtCore import *
from PyQt4.QtSvg import *
class Main(QWidget):
def __init__(self):
super(Main, self).__init__()
hbox = QHBoxLayout()
self.setLayout(hbox)
self.view = MyView(self)
self.scene = QGraphicsScene()
self.view.setScene(self.scene)
hbox.addWidget(self.view)
class MyView(QGraphicsView):
def __init__(self, parent):
super(MyView, self).__init__(parent)
self.parent = parent
def mousePressEvent(self, event):
super(MyView, self).mousePressEvent(event)
test = MySvg()
self.parent.scene.addItem(test.image)
class MySvg(QGraphicsSvgItem):
def __init__(self):
super(MySvg, self).__init__()
self.image = QGraphicsSvgItem('ubuntu.svg')
self.image.setFlags(QGraphicsItem.ItemIsSelectable|
QGraphicsItem.ItemIsMovable)
self.setAcceptsHoverEvents(True)
def hoverEnterEvent(self, event):
print 'Enter'
def hoverLeaveEvent(self, event):
print 'Leave'
def hoverMoveEvent(self, event):
print 'Moving'
def runMain():
app = QApplication(sys.argv)
ex = Main()
ex.show()
sys.exit(app.exec_())
if __name__ == '__main__':
runMain()
Hope someone can help.
You are monitoring hover events for
MySvgbut you are adding anotherQGraphicsSvgItemto the view that is just an instance (MySvg.image) inMySvg. YourMySvgis not even in the view. Try like this:
